Ruby and Jody, who were business partners in a life coaching service called ConneXions, were arrested in August 2023 after Ruby’s son escaped from Jody’s house and ran to a neighbor’s house for help. Police said Jodi was malnourished at the time with duct tape on her wrists and ankles, and her sister was later found malnourished at Jodi’s home.
Jesse said the arrest was not surprising.
“I knew Jodi was doing this. I knew she was already doing this to me 14, almost 15 years ago, and people saw and witnessed it and didn’t do anything,” Jesse told ABC News in 2023. “Just because you reframe it as ‘tough love’ or ‘harsh parenting’ doesn’t mean it’s love. It’s abuse.”
At her sentencing hearing in February 2024, Ruby, who started vlogging on the 8 Passengers YouTube channel in 2015 with her then-husband Kevin Franke and their six children, explained her actions by saying that she was “led to believe that the world was an evil place.”
“For the past four years, I have chosen to follow advice and guidance that has led me into dark delusions,” Ruby told the court, according to footage shown in the documentary. “My distorted reality went largely unchecked and I was isolated from anyone who challenged me.”
Ruby and Jody are serving sentences ranging from four to 30 years, the length of which is determined by the Utah Board of Pardons and Parole.
